What is a tournedos?
Tenderloin is a muscle in the back of the beef. Tournedos is the center cut, or the middle part of the tenderloin. So tournedos is tenderloin, but tenderloin is not always tournedos. Do you still get it? Tournedos contains virtually no fat or connective tissue and is therefore super fine in thread and buttery soft. In England they know this meat as Tenderloin.

Step-by-Step Guide to Cooking Tournedos
- Take the tournedos out of the refrigerator and packaging at least an hour in advance to bring it to room temperature.
- Pat the tournedos dry with kitchen paper and season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Heat a pan on the stove with a dash of oil (or a generous knob of butter).
- Once the oil is hot, place the tournedos in the pan and cook for approximately 1 minute per centimeter per side. For a 2 cm thick tournedos, cook for 2 minutes per side. Prefer cooking to a specific core temperature? Use the following guidelines: rare 48°C, medium-rare 50°C, medium 52°C, and well-done 56°C.
- Wrap the tournedos in aluminum foil and let it rest for five minutes.
TIP: Cooking on gas? Keep the steak moving for even cooking. On induction, leave it alone except for flipping.
